Output 76630c893a898317a75ca697e65940b82519161fe656ea3779044e9b89956d71:1

value
2868
script pubkey
OP_0 OP_PUSHBYTES_20 328e0b2567a99103652d258e9c740486b424cada
address
bc1qx28qkft84xgsxefdyk8fcaqys66zfjk6vss7sn
transaction
76630c893a898317a75ca697e65940b82519161fe656ea3779044e9b89956d71
spent
true